The brief.
Four stair-pressurisation shafts accessed by confined-space rope access, defects rectified and documented so the shafts passed testing without holding up rooftop trades.
The four stair press shafts had defects that were stopping them from passing mandatory pressurisation testing, and the works needed to happen quickly to avoid delaying the rooftop trades and flowing downstream through the programme.
We mobilised a confined-space rope access team to safely reach all four shafts, installing temporary anchor points where needed. We completed a full photographic inspection, rectified the defects and handed back a photographic record of every completed item for traceability and QA.
The stair presses passed pressurisation, and the builder had full documentation of the works.
